Abstract

This entry represents the ACT domain found in L-threonine ammonia-lyase from Geobacter sulfurreducens which catalyses the conversion of threonine to 2-oxobutanoate and ammonia. It acts in the threonine-dependent pathway of isoleucine biosynthesis, which is the minor pathway for isoleucine biosynthesis in G.sulfurreducens [ 1 ].

This entry also includes the uncharacterized protein MJ1601 from Methanocaldococcus jannaschii.
